4) How to Make Best Creamy Potato Recipe | Healthy By Fork
Step 1 Peel the potatoes if desired, then cut them into evenly sized chunks. Keeping the pieces similar in size helps them cook at the same rate and ensures an even texture.
Step 2 Place the potatoes in a large pot and cover them with cold water. Add a generous amount of salt, then bring the pot to a boil over medium-high heat.
Step 3 Cook the potatoes until they are fork-tender, usually about 15 to 20 minutes depending on the size of the chunks. Drain well and let them sit for a minute so excess moisture can evaporate.
Step 4 Return the hot potatoes to the pot or place them in a large bowl. Add butter first so it melts fully into the potatoes, then pour in the warm milk or cream along with sour cream or cream cheese.
Step 5 Mash the potatoes until smooth and creamy, being careful not to overmix. Stir in salt, black pepper, and garlic if using, then taste and adjust the seasoning as needed.
Step 6 Serve the potatoes warm with extra butter, herbs, or cracked black pepper on top. Enjoy them fresh as a creamy mashed potatoes recipe side dish that goes with nearly anything.
5) Tips for Making Best Creamy Potato Recipe | Healthy By Fork
The best way to get a smooth, fluffy texture is to avoid overworking the potatoes. Mash just until combined and creamy, because too much mixing can make them gluey. This is one of the easiest ways to ensure your mashed potatoes recipe turns out light instead of heavy.
Always start the potatoes in cold, salted water rather than dropping them into already boiling water. That simple step helps them cook more evenly from the inside out. Warming the milk or cream before adding it also makes a big difference, since hot potatoes absorb warm liquid better and stay smooth.

6) MakingBest Creamy Potato Recipe | Healthy By Fork Ahead of Time
This creamy mashed potatoes recipe is a great make-ahead option, especially when you are planning a holiday menu or prepping dinner for a busy week. You can peel and cut the potatoes ahead of time, then store them submerged in cold water in the refrigerator for up to a day. That saves prep time and keeps the potatoes from browning.
You can also fully cook and mash the potatoes in advance, then store them in a covered baking dish or airtight container in the refrigerator. When you are ready to serve, reheat them gently with a splash of milk or cream and a little extra butter to restore their soft texture.
For gatherings, keep the finished potatoes warm in a slow cooker on the low or warm setting. This works especially well when you need your simple mashed potatoes recipe ready to serve without taking up valuable stovetop space at the last minute.
7) Storing Leftover Best Creamy Potato Recipe | Healthy By Fork
Store leftover mashed potatoes in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. When reheating, add a splash of milk, cream, or broth to loosen them up and bring back their creamy consistency. Gentle reheating on the stovetop or in the microwave works best.
If you want to freeze leftovers, place them in freezer-safe containers or bags in portioned amounts for easier reheating later. Frozen mashed potatoes are best used within 1 to 2 months for the best texture.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before reheating for more even results.
Leftovers can also be repurposed into new meals. Use them to top a shepherd’s pie, turn them into potato cakes, or serve them alongside roasted vegetables and protein for an easy second meal. That makes this best mashed potatoes recipe even more practical for meal planning.

Best Creamy Mashed Potatoes Recipe for Perfect Comfort Food
Ingredients
Potato Base
- 2 lbs potatoes (Yukon Gold or red potatoes)
- 4 tablespoons butter or vegan butter
- 1/2 cup milk or plant-based milk
- 1/4 cup sour cream or dairy-free alternative
Seasoning
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
- 2 cloves garlic, minced (optional)
Instructions
Preparation
- Peel and chop the potatoes into evenly sized chunks
- Place potatoes in a large pot and cover with cold salted water
Cooking & Mashing
- Bring to a boil and cook for 15-20 minutes until fork-tender
- Drain the potatoes and return them to the pot
- Add butter, milk, and sour cream
- Mash until smooth and creamy
- Season with salt, pepper, and garlic if using, then mix well
